One of our more versatile cooling devices is the Adjustable Spot Cooler. The temperature can be changed from ambient down to -30 deg. F (-34 deg. C) with a turn of a knob. In addition to this, the cooling capacity can be modified as well by simply changing the generator. In this video, I will show you how to do this.
